You got a big problem, dell is the only one that can give you the master password on proof of ownership. This is because people steal laptop and try to get help on bypassing the password. It won't be possible to come out of this situation untill you get the name or original owner and fill the Ownership transfer form.
 
 
Otherwise you may need to replace the motherbaord along with hard drive, and that will cost almost same as the cost of computer.
